本考案は、例えば多数積み重ねられた紙などの圧縮可能な略直方体形状の内容 物を包装シートで被包する包装機の胴巻き装置、詳しくはエレベーター上に圧縮 可能な略直方体形状の内容物を載置し、エレベーターの上昇に伴い内容物の上面 を包装シートに突き当てて、この包装シートを内容物の対向する両側面に沿って 逆U字形に折り下げ、該包装シートの両端部を内容物の底面沿いに折り込んで連 結するものに関する。 The present invention is, for example, a body-wrapping device of a packaging machine that wraps a plurality of stacked sheets of compressible substantially rectangular parallelepiped-shaped contents with a packaging sheet, and more specifically, mounts a compressible substantially rectangular parallelepiped-shaped content on an elevator. Place the upper surface of the contents against the packaging sheet as the elevator rises, and fold this packaging sheet into an inverted U shape along the opposite sides of the contents. Regarding things that are folded and connected along the bottom surface of.

従来、この種の包装機の胴巻き装置として、例えば実公昭59−18965号 公報に開示される如く、エレベーターの昇降路の途中に包装シートを水平に供給 し、このシート供給位置より上方に昇降路を挟んで一対の支持台を夫々回動自在 に設け、エレベーターの上昇に伴って内容物の上面を包装シートに突き当てなが ら更に一対の両支持台の間を通過させることにより、包装シートが内容物の対向 する両側面に沿って逆U字形に折り下げられ、この内容物が両支持台の間を通過 した後に両支持台を夫々昇降路の内方へ回動させることにより、折り下げた包装 シートが部分的に内容物の底面角部沿いに折り込まれて内容物を支持し、その後 、エレベーターが下降してから内容物の底面沿いに折込片を水平移動させること により、折り下げた包装シートの一端部が内容物の底面に沿って折り込まれ、こ れに続いてプッシャーで内容物を同方向へ水平移動させることにより、折り下げ た包装シートの他端部が内容物の底面沿いに折り込まれて一端部の外側に重ね合 わせ、この他端部の内面に塗布された糊により両端部を接着して胴巻きが完了す るものがある。 Conventionally, as a body wrapping device of this type of packaging machine, for example, as disclosed in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 59-18965, a packaging sheet is horizontally fed in the middle of a hoistway of an elevator, and the hoistway is elevated above the sheet feeding position. A pair of pedestals are rotatably sandwiched between the wrapping sheets, and the upper surface of the contents is abutted against the wrapping sheet as the elevator rises, and the wrapping sheet is further passed between the pair of pedestals. Are folded down in opposite U-shapes along the opposite sides of the contents, and after the contents pass between the two supports, the two supports are turned inside the hoistway to fold the contents. The lowered packaging sheet is partially folded along the corners of the bottom of the contents to support the contents, and then the elevator is lowered and then the folding piece is moved horizontally along the bottom of the contents to fold it down. One end of the wrapped packaging sheet is folded along the bottom of the contents, and then the contents are horizontally moved in the same direction by the pusher, so that the other end of the folded packaging sheet is placed on the bottom of the contents. There is a case in which the body is wrapped along the outside of one end by being folded along and the ends are adhered to each other with glue applied to the inner surface of the other end.
【0003】[0003]
しかし乍ら、このような従来の包装機の胴巻き装置では、内容物がエレベータ ー上に載置されるだけの状態で折り下げた包装シートの両端部を内容物の底面沿 いに折り込むため、包装シートを胴締めして内容物の両側面及び底面との間に弛 んだ包装シートの緩みを取れるが、内容物自体を上下に圧縮する機能はなく、例 えば包装終了後に包装品を積み重ねるなどして包装品に荷重が掛かった場合には 、包装された内容物が圧縮されて包装シートとの間に隙間ができ、その結果、包 装シート内で内容物が荷崩れしたり、包装シートにシワができたりして内容物が 傷付くという問題がある。 However, in such a conventional wrapping machine for a packaging machine, since both ends of the packaging sheet folded when the contents are simply placed on the elevator are folded along the bottom surface of the contents, Although it is possible to loosen loose packaging sheets between the sides and bottom of the contents by tightening the packaging sheets in the body, there is no function to compress the contents themselves up and down, for example stacking the packages after packaging is completed. If a load is applied to the packaged product, the packaged content is compressed and a gap is created between the packaged product and the packaged product. There is a problem that the contents are damaged due to wrinkles.
【0004】 本考案は斯かる従来事情に鑑み、内容物を圧縮しながらタイトに胴巻きするこ とを目的とする。In view of such conventional circumstances, the present invention aims to wind the contents tightly while compressing them.
【0005】[0005]
上記課題を解決するために本考案が講ずる技術的手段は、エレベーターの上方 に包装シートを介して内容物の上面と対向する圧縮受板を上下動自在に配設し、 エレベーターの上昇時に圧縮受板を下動して内容物の上面に押圧させると共に、 折り下げた包装シートの両端部を内容物の底面沿いに折り込むことを特徴とする ものである。 The technical means taken by the present invention to solve the above problems is to arrange a compression receiving plate facing the upper surface of the contents above the elevator via a packaging sheet so that the compression receiving plate can move up and down. The feature is that the plate is moved down and pressed against the upper surface of the contents, and both ends of the folded packaging sheet are folded along the bottom surface of the contents.
【0006】[0006]
本考案は上記技術的手段によれば、エレベーターが上昇してから圧縮受板を下 動して内容物の上面に押圧させることにより、内容物がエレベーターと圧縮受板 との間に挟み込まれて上下に圧縮し、この圧縮されたままの状態で折り下げた包 装シートの両端部が内容物の底面沿いに折り込まれるものである。 According to the above technical means, the contents of the present invention are sandwiched between the elevator and the compression receiving plate by lowering the compression receiving plate and pressing it against the upper surface of the contents after the elevator is raised. Both ends of the packaging sheet that has been compressed vertically and folded down in this compressed state are folded along the bottom surface of the contents.

本考案は上記の構成であるから、以下の利点を有する。 Since the present invention has the above-mentioned configuration, it has the following advantages.
【0035】 1.エレベーターが上昇してから圧縮受板を下動して内容物の上面に押圧させる ことにより、内容物がエレベーターと圧縮受板との間に挟み込まれて上下に圧縮 し、この圧縮されたままの状態で折り下げた包装シートの両端部が内容物の底面 沿いに折り込まれるので、内容物を圧縮しながらタイトに胴巻きできる。1. After the elevator has risen, the compression receiving plate is moved downward and pressed against the upper surface of the content, so that the content is sandwiched between the elevator and the compression receiving plate and compressed vertically, and this compressed state remains. Since both ends of the folded packaging sheet are folded along the bottom of the contents, the contents can be wrapped tightly while being compressed.
【0036】 従って、内容物がエレベーター上に載置されるだけの状態で内容物自体を上下 に圧縮することなく折り下げた包装シートの両端部を内容物の底面沿いに折り込 む従来のものに比べ、包装終了後に包装品を積み重ねるなどして包装品に荷重が 掛かっても、包装された内容物がそれ以上に大きく圧縮されず、包装シート内で の内容物の荷崩れや包装シートのシワの発生を防止できて、内容物を傷付かずに 保護できる。[0036] Therefore, a conventional one in which both ends of a packaging sheet that is folded down without compressing the content itself up and down is folded along the bottom surface of the content while the content is only placed on the elevator. Compared with the above, even if a load is applied to the packaged items such as stacking the packaged items after the packaging is finished, the packaged contents are not compressed more than that, and the load collapses in the packaging sheet or Wrinkles can be prevented and the contents can be protected without being damaged.
